Never underestimate the power and long memory of USA bureaucrats.
Mexican citizen, writer and activist Raquel Gutierrez Aguilar, 48, was on an Aeromexico plane headed from DF to Italy via Spain...when her plane was prevented from crossing over USA airspace and returned to Mexico...because her name was on a US no-fly blacklist.
She was forced to miss the conference in Italy...because the airline could only offer her flights there...and many hours later...via Argentina.
Though she has visited the USA before...20 years ago Gutierrez Aguilar was arrested and tortured for belonging to a Bolivian rebel group...though all charges were later dismissed.
